From f278bd14ca6fcd27b02ebb14feed797d0da721ad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Tomas Vondra <tomas@vondra.me>
Date: Tue, 17 Mar 2026 22:06:46 +0100
Subject: [PATCH v3 3/6] cleanup and simplification
- Reduce code duplication in explain.c by introducing a couple helper
methods for repeated blocks - ACCUMULATE_TABLE_STATS() and
show_io_info().
- Replace ReadStreamInstrumentation with generic IOStats.
- new read_stream_update_stats_stall() wrapper
- enable EXPLAIN (IO) by default, just like BUFFERS
- fix the explain group to have matching objtype/label
- don't update prefetch stats after stream ended
fixup: track prefetch distance
